If You Have Applied for a Contractor's License
If you have applied for a contractor’s license in the
state of North Dakota and have questions regarding coverage requirements from
WSI, please refer to the following:
If you neither employ nor anticipate employing anyone within the state of North
Dakota, you are not required to complete an application for workers’ compensation
insurance. However, in order to obtain a letter of good standing to provide
to the Secretary of State, you must complete a Verification of Non-Employment form.
The affidavit must be either faxed (701-328-3750) or mailed to WSI. Once the
completed form is received by WSI, we will notify the Secretary of State’s office.
Your signature on the affidavit acknowledges that
you do not have, nor do you intend to have, employees
during the upcoming year. Your signature also indicates
that you will secure proper coverage in the event
you hire and that you have read and understand the
WSI Fraud Warning.
